Food: 3.5/5Service and Setting: 3/5Value: 2.5/5I don’t know a single person who says that they are craving Sbarro, but we all give it a second glance when we enter the food court. Remembering that my chunky uncle always ate Sbarro when we went to the mall, I decided to give them a shot and was pleasantly surprised. The pizzas are all reheated in the oven when you order and they even reheat precooked noodles when you buy spaghetti. The prices were pretty high for what you get but the service was friendly and speedy.Stuffed Broccoli and Spinach Pizza: 4/5I always see this pizza but never see anyone get it. Even on the Sbarro website, they don’t list it. Very odd. This pizza is stuffed with cheese, I believe mozzarella and ricotta, and has spinach and tender broccoli. The flavor is very mild and the broccoli is definitely the main thing that you taste. The top crust has a lovely, almost fried texture, and because the pizza is so mild, you can really taste the pop of sesame seeds. I really enjoyed this and would get it again if I ever had a craving for Sbarro.Spaghetti and Meatballs: 2.5/5 The noodles were very soft, but not quite mushy. I personally like softer noodles so the texture was passible for me, but I can see how this would be a bad experience for others. The meatballs on the other hand were quite good and for a lack of better terms, meaty. They were also moist and had a tender texture, but flavor wise, perhaps a step down from somewhere like Olive Garden. Because the noodles are warmed in a water bath before serving, there is a soupy mess at the bottom of the bowl. The sauce is on the more acidic side and has a texture akin to crushed tomatoes out of the can. The flavor is not memorable, but surprisingly not diluted even with the inclusion of stray pasta water.Potatoes: 2.5/5Again, another item not listed on Sbarro’s website, but something I see every time I check out the steam table. They look flavorful but in reality, taste like plain boiled potatoes. If you are feeling in a potato mood, these would definitely satisfy that craving, but I still wonder why they have potatoes as a side.Breadstick: 3/5This came with my combo and it was good. A smidge dry, but has all the savory seasonings you would come to expect from an Italian American restaurant.

Date of visit: November 20, 2021 It was late evening, and I needed something to tide me over before picking up my mom and her friends from a conference they were attending earlier in the day. Sbarro thankfully was still taking orders - and since it had been a long time since I'd attended the food court staple, figured I was due for some pizza. For $9, I got a combo of two slices (one supreme, one veggie) and a fountain drink. Since it was late in the evening, the folks manning the counter upgraded my drink to a large for free = score! Too bad that my bonus would be the only highlight of the visit; although they'd warmed my pizza, the supreme (and the veggie - which I had the following morning for breakfast) wasn't as flavorful as I thought it would be. Even adding some parmesan and red pepper didn't help matters much; at least the pizza slice is pretty large and filling, so that helped fill me up. If anything, there is a variety of slices to choose from, Sbarro still have the strombolis, and the price point is relatively affordable for the North County Fair food court. Solid if unspectacular option when looking for a place to eat in the area.
